Roofing repairs vary depending on the extent of the damage and the materials involved. If your leak is isolated to a few shingles, the fix is usually straightforward. However, if the underlying decking is rotted or the flashing around your chimney is compromised, the labor and material needs increase. Steep roof pitches can also add to the cost due to safety requirements. We assess your unique situation to give you a clear picture of what is needed.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

Corrugated metal roofing is a durable and cost-effective option for Olathe. It handles Kansas's strong winds and hail well. It's also lightweight and low-maintenance. However, it can be noisy during heavy rain or hail if not properly insulated. Pros can discuss insulation options and ensure a proper installation. A free estimate will detail the benefits.

Rubber roofing, often EPDM, is a good option for low-slope or flat roofs in Olathe. It's durable, UV-resistant, and handles temperature changes well. It provides excellent waterproofing. However, it's not typically used for standard sloped residential roofs. Pros can determine if it's suitable for your specific roof design. Get a free quote for a professional assessment.

Installing clay roof tiles involves ensuring the roof structure can support their weight, as they are quite heavy. Pros will lay a protective underlayment and then carefully arrange the tiles. Proper fastening and sealing are crucial to prevent leaks and wind uplift. The process requires specialized skills. A free estimate will outline the complexity and cost for your Olathe home.
Choosing the right roofing nails is crucial for a secure roof installation. The type and length depend on the roofing material and the thickness of the decking. For asphalt shingles, common nails are used. For metal roofing, specialized screws with rubber washers are essential. Pros know exactly which nails to use for each job. Roof replacement in Olathe typically begins with removing the old roofing layers. The pros then inspect the roof deck for any damage or rot and make repairs as needed. A new underlayment is installed, followed by the chosen roofing material. Proper flashing is installed around all penetrations. The crew ensures a watertight and durable finish.
